Advancements & Challenges in GAE Practice

As interest in genicular artery embolization grows, what does it actually take to build a sustainable GAE practice? On this episode of the BackTable Podcast, Dr. Kavi Krishnasamy is joined by Dr. Anish Ghodadra and Dr. Amin Astani to share their blueprint for building a successful genicular artery embolization (GAE) practice. They discuss patient selection, imaging workup, scoring tools, and procedural techniques, including access strategies, device choice, and embolic selection. The conversation also covers follow-up protocols, defining treatment success, and how to set patient expectations.

Beyond technique, the discussion dives into practical strategies for growing a GAE practice: referral pathways, engaging physical therapists and orthopedic surgeons, direct-to-patient marketing, digital outreach, and tracking outcomes. The guests share experience-driven tips on handling insurance hurdles, building relationships with referring providers, and using data to demonstrate value. The episode wraps with reflections on negative trial results, the evolving landscape of GAE, and what it takes to keep a practice thriving in a competitive environment.
